The Highlights of Évora
We loved the way the tour includes key landmarks but leaves room for personal choice. The Roman temple, dating back to the 1st century, is a highlight—and a good reminder of Évora’s ancient roots. The structure is well-preserved and, from afar, appears as a sturdy reminder of Roman engineering. It’s easy to imagine Roman soldiers and merchants walking these streets thousands of years ago.
The bone chapel (Capela dos Ossos) offers a stark contrast. Its walls are lined with human bones, creating a macabre yet fascinating atmosphere. Many visitors find it both eerie and thought-provoking—a tangible reminder of mortality. The driver, who is also a local guide, can share stories behind its origins and significance.
The Évora Cathedral, built in the 18th century, is a must-see for its grandeur and historical importance. Climbing to the top provides views over the old town, while the interior’s architecture and art tell stories of centuries past. Nearby, the Fonte da Porta de Moura, a marble fountain, adds a picturesque touch to your stroll.
Unique and Prehistoric Sights
The Megaliths of Cromlech Almendres are particularly captivating. These standing stones, dating from the 5th and 6th centuries BC, showcase early human ingenuity and spiritual practices. Patterns and engravings on the stones offer a glimpse into prehistoric life—an experience that really enriches your understanding of Portugal’s deep history.

Other highlights include the Évora aqueduct, constructed in the 16th century, which is an impressive feat of technical skill. It’s a reminder of the city’s importance during the Renaissance, and a pleasant walk along its arches reveals a quieter, scenic side of Évora.

Walking Through Évora
Once in Évora, expect to walk through narrow cobbled streets, discovering hidden courtyards and charming squares. The city is compact but packed with history. The UNESCO designation ensures preservation, so many of the buildings retain their medieval and renaissance charm.
